Workout and Stretching Strategies



To avoid injuries throughout martial arts training, it's vital to effectively heat up your body and implement efficient stretching techniques.

Before diving into extreme physical activity, take a few mins to get your blood flowing and muscles warmed up. Next, focus on dynamic extending to improve adaptability and range of movement. Execute activities like leg swings, arm circles, and torso twists. Dynamic extending assists to trigger your muscle mass and stops them from obtaining strained throughout training. Bear in mind to hold each go for just a few seconds and prevent jumping, as this can cause muscular tissue tears or pressures.

Appropriate Technique and Kind



After heating up and stretching, it's vital to concentrate on appropriate method and kind in order to prevent injuries during martial arts training.

Taking notice of your technique and kind can make a substantial difference in minimizing the risk of injury. Below are five key points to remember:

- Keep a strong and stable stance, dispersing your weight evenly.
- Keep your core engaged and your body lined up to guarantee appropriate equilibrium and stability.
- Execute strategies with precision and control, preventing unnecessary pressure on your muscle mass and joints.
- Concentrate on correct breathing techniques to improve endurance and protect against muscle tension.
- Pay attention to your body and avoid pushing past your limitations, progressively increasing strength and trouble over time.

Recovery and Relax Strategies



Taking adequate time for recuperation and remainder is important in keeping a healthy and balanced and injury-free martial arts educating regular. After extreme training sessions, your body requires time to repair and recuperate. It's during this duration that your muscles rebuild and reinforce, permitting you to improve your efficiency with time.

Make sure to include day of rest into your training schedule to provide your body the time it requires to heal. Furthermore, focus on getting enough rest each evening as it plays an important duty in healing. Sleep is when your body repair services damaged tissues and launches development hormones.

Correct nutrition is additionally crucial for recovery. Make certain to sustain your body with a well balanced diet plan that includes sufficient protein to support muscle repair and carbohydrates to renew power stores.
